Before flashing your download to media or booting a bare-metal server, you must verify the file integrity using SHA256 checksums. This guarantees the file was not corrupted during transit and has not been maliciously altered. Verification Steps via PowerShell (Windows) Open PowerShell.

The remains accessible through community archives, but users should be acutely aware of its end-of-life status. While the hypervisor itself is stable and feature-rich — boasting thin provisioning, SR-IOV, and broad guest OS support — its lack of security updates makes it unsuitable for production environments with internet exposure or sensitive data.
